José Rubens Chachá, a man of many talents and boundless creativity, burst onto the scene on August 4th, 1954, in the picturesque coastal city of Santos, nestled in the vibrant state of São Paulo, Brazil.
Notable among his extensive and diverse repertoire of cinematic and television endeavours is the highly acclaimed film "Vudu Delivery", a standout achievement that aptly and impressively showcased his remarkable and exceptional acting abilities, truly demonstrating his mastery of his craft.
Notably, he has made significant appearances in the beloved children's television series "Pirlimpimpim", a programme that has elicited immense joy and delight in the hearts of numerous young viewers, leaving a lasting and profound impression on the global audience.
